expression fields
Incisional Time: [SkinCutStartTime]-[SkinCutStopTime]

What's the expression used to calculate number of minutes between the
beginning and end of times? This will overlap at midnight, so I have to
consider that too. I've had success with a couple, but minutes are ok,
hours are wrong, etc...
10:00am to 2:00pm should show 240minutes, I get 40minutes, I'm losing the
hours, so I'm assuming it's because of the AM/PM change, or a 24hr clock...

any help or suggestions are appreciated....

Hi Red,

Another method would be to use DateDiff function:

StartTime=#4/13/04 10:00 AM#
StopTime=#4/13/04 2:00 PM#
?DateDiff("n",StartTime, StopTime)
240

or to put in hh:mm format:

?Format(DateDiff("n",StartTime,StopTime)\60,"00") & ":" &
Format(DateDiff("n",StartTime,StopTime) Mod 60,"00")
04:00

There are 1440 minutes in a day, therefore:
([SkinCutStartTime]-[SkinCutStopTime])*1440
should give you the number of minutes between the two events.

Note that dates and times are part of a single number. Date info is in the
integer portion, Time info is in the decimal portion.
1 represents both 1 day and Jan 1, 1900, depending on usage.
0.041667 (i.e., 1/24th) represents both 1 hour and 1:00 AM.

note earlier date goes first:

DateDiff(interval, Earlierdate1, Laterdate2)

using "n" *gives* you number total minutes,
so if all you want is elapsed minutes

DateDiff("n",[SkinCutStartTime], [SkinCutStopTime])

You need the date when the surgery started and the date when it ended.
That's because the Date/Time data type is intended for a point-in-time (i.e.
a timestamp) value. It stores its values as 8 byte floating point numbers,
where the integer part represents the date as the number of days relative to
30 Dec, 1899, and the decimal part represents the time as a fraction of a
day. When you only store a time, it assumes it's that time on 30 Dec, 1899,
which is what's causing you your problem.

This gets complex since you are only storing the times and not the dates. As
long as you don't have a surgery go over 24 hours, you can do something like

IIF(SkinCutStartTime<=SkinCutEndTime,
DateDiff("n",SkinCutStartTime,SkinCutEndTime),
DateDiff("n",SkinCutStartTime,1+SkinCutEndTime))

OR possibly

DateDiff("n", SkinCutStartTime,1 + (SkinCutStartTime<=SkinCutEndTime) + SkinCutEndTime)

The two different statements above are NOT TESTED. I believe they should work,
but test them on a few of your record sets.
